Lorde has taken some time out of her very busy touring schedule to share reworked versions of six tracks from her new album Melodrama.
She’s tackled a number of fan favourites in a video series for Vevo, reimagining ‘Supercut’, ‘Homemade Dynamite’, ‘Hard Feelings/Loveless’, ‘Writer In The Dark’, ‘Sober’ and ‘The Louvre.’ Beefed up with string sections, a capella groups, haunting choirs and massive tom drums, they sound worlds away from their original recordings.
“I’ve never really done anything like this before,” Lorde said in a clip introducing the series. “I don’t really do acoustic sessions or anything, but with this record, it had roots in acoustic instruments, in live musicianship. I think when you start to strip a song back, you really come back to this place of where you were building it.
“I really felt like the songs deserved to be pulled apart in a lot of ways. It makes a lot of sense to bring a song back to how we were writing and recording in the early stages.”
